Understanding Galvanization
Galvanization is a process that involves applying a protective zinc coating to iron or steel to prevent rusting. The process typically involves hot-dip galvanizing, where the metal is submerged in molten zinc. This method ensures that the zinc adheres well to the iron, forming a robust layer that shields it from moisture and oxygen, which are the primary culprits of corrosion. The result is galvanized black iron, which not only exhibits enhanced durability but also retains a certain aesthetic appeal thanks to its sleek black finish.
Benefits of Galvanized Black Iron
One of the most compelling advantages of galvanized black iron is its exceptional resistance to corrosion. In environments where moisture, chemicals, or extreme temperatures are prevalent, the lifespan of standard steel can be significantly reduced. However, galvanized black iron can withstand these harsh conditions, making it a preferred choice for outdoor structures, wastewater applications, and industrial environments.
Furthermore, galvanized black iron requires minimal maintenance. Unlike other materials that may need regular painting or treatment to prevent rust, galvanized iron can maintain its integrity for decades with little intervention. This attribute not only saves costs in maintenance but also reduces downtime in manufacturing processes, ensuring that businesses can operate smoothly without frequent interruptions.
Another key benefit is its versatility. Galvanized black iron is used in a variety of applications ranging from construction and automotive industries to agricultural equipment and plumbing systems. This adaptability allows manufacturers to streamline their supply chains by using a single type of steel for multiple products, ultimately driving efficiencies and cost savings.
Environmental Considerations
As sustainability becomes a more critical focus in manufacturing, the use of galvanized black iron aligns with environmentally friendly practices. The zinc used in the galvanization process is a recyclable material, which means that at the end of its lifecycle, galvanized products can be reclaimed and repurposed. This recycling capability greatly reduces waste and minimizes the environmental impact associated with production.
Additionally, the longevity and durability of galvanized black iron mean that fewer materials need to be produced over time, thereby conserving resources and energy that would otherwise be expended in manufacturing new products.
